Enhancing Readability and Brand Consistency
Readability is key in digital marketing, especially when working with mobile screens and fast-scrolling feeds. Lugife’s clean structure and generous spacing ensure that text remains legible at smaller sizes and across different screen resolutions.
To maintain visual consistency, pair Lugife with complementary fonts. For example, use a clean sans serif font like Montserrat for body text or captions. This contrast helps to balance the boldness of Lugife while keeping your design approachable and professional.
When designing templates or branded assets, always consider how Lugife will perform in various contexts. It works best for short text, headlines, callouts, titles, and decorative accents. Avoid using it for long paragraphs unless you’re aiming for an editorial or luxury feel.

Font Pairing and Design Flexibility
One of Lugife’s greatest strengths is its adaptability. It pairs well with both modern and traditional fonts, allowing you to tailor your designs to specific campaigns or audiences. For a more editorial look, try pairing it with another serif font like Playfair Display. For a contemporary feel, combine it with a sleek sans serif such as Lato or Open Sans.
When creating templates or reusable design assets, always test Lugife across different formats and platforms. Ensure that it maintains its clarity and impact whether used in a high-resolution banner or a small thumbnail preview.
